Bringing a New Standard to Wind Energy Development and Investment

AVON, Colo. — (BUSINESS WIRE) — June 16, 2022 — Wind-energy-focused data and geospatial SaaS provider, TurbineHub[1], today announced an Esri Partner Network relationship with Esri[2], the global leader in geographic information system (GIS) technology and location intelligence. TurbineHub has been selected to join the Esri Startup Program, a coveted three-year program that empowers startup partners with ArcGIS technology resources to utilize within their offerings. With these resources, TurbineHub has developed a solution to support wind energy investment and asset management, bringing new and innovative products to Esri customers.

TurbineHub offers a unique platform with tools and data integrations that enable firms to originate and validate market leading wind investments. This Software-as-a-Solution (SaaS) helps asset managers, private equity, utilities, and renewable royalty buyers visualize and analyze wind investment on a nationwide and offshore scale.

“Over the next 10 years, capital investments in the United States Offshore and Repower Wind Energy will be over $200 billion combined.
